Siemens 6ES7153-1AA02-0XB0 Industrial Network Interface for ET 200M Systems: Bridging Field Devices to the Industrial Data Chain

The Siemens 6ES7153-1AA02-0XB0, commonly designated as the IM153-1, is a high-performance PROFIBUS DP interface module engineered for the ET 200M distributed I/O station. In modern smart factory environments, where seamless data flow between field-level sensors, PLC controllers, remote I/O stations, HMI panels, SCADA systems, and upper-level MES platforms is mission-critical, this module serves as the foundational communication gateway that keeps every layer of the automation pyramid connected and synchronized.

Designed to operate within the Siemens SIMATIC S7 ecosystem, the 6ES7153-1AA02-0XB0 enables the ET 200M rack to participate as a PROFIBUS DP slave station on the fieldbus network. It receives cyclic process data from the PROFIBUS DP master — typically a Siemens S7-300 or S7-400 CPU — and distributes commands and feedback signals across the signal modules installed in the same ET 200M rack. This architecture eliminates the need for centralized wiring, reduces cabinet footprint, and dramatically shortens signal path latency from the field device to the controller.

Connected Automation Data Flow

In a typical smart factory deployment, the 6ES7153-1AA02-0XB0 sits at the heart of a distributed control architecture. Signal acquisition begins at the field level: temperature transmitters, pressure sensors, flow meters, and proximity switches feed analog and digital signals into the ET 200M signal modules — such as the SM321 digital input module or the SM331 analog input module — mounted on the same rack. The IM153-1 interface module collects this process data across the backplane bus and transmits it cyclically over the PROFIBUS DP network to the upstream PLC master.

The PROFIBUS DP master, often a Siemens S7-400 CPU or an S7-300 CPU 315-2 DP, processes the incoming field data and issues control outputs back through the same PROFIBUS segment. Output commands travel back through the 6ES7153-1AA02-0XB0 to the ET 200M output modules — such as the SM322 digital output or SM332 analog output — which then actuate motor starters, control valves, variable frequency drives (VFDs), and pneumatic actuators on the production line.

At the supervisory level, a WinCC SCADA system or a TP1200 Comfort HMI panel connects to the S7 controller via Industrial Ethernet (PROFINET or MPI), pulling real-time process values, alarm states, and trend data from the PLC’s data blocks. This creates a complete, low-latency data chain: from field sensor → ET 200M signal module → 6ES7153-1AA02-0XB0 → PROFIBUS DP network → S7 PLC → SCADA/HMI → MES/ERP. Remote diagnostic access is further enabled through a SCALANCE X industrial Ethernet switch or a CP 343-1 communication processor, allowing maintenance engineers to monitor network health, diagnose PROFIBUS faults, and perform online parameter changes without interrupting production.

In multi-drop PROFIBUS topologies, multiple ET 200M stations — each equipped with a 6ES7153-1AA02-0XB0 — can be daisy-chained on a single PROFIBUS segment, supporting up to 32 stations per segment without repeaters and up to 126 stations with PROFIBUS repeaters. This scalability makes the IM153-1 an ideal building block for large-scale process plants, automotive assembly lines, and pharmaceutical manufacturing facilities where hundreds of I/O points must be managed from a centralized control room.

Solving Data Isolation in Industrial Sites

One of the most persistent challenges in legacy industrial environments is protocol fragmentation — different generations of equipment speaking incompatible communication languages, creating data silos that prevent plant-wide visibility. The 6ES7153-1AA02-0XB0 directly addresses this by providing a standardized PROFIBUS DP interface that bridges older field devices — including legacy sensors with 4–20 mA analog outputs connected through SM331 modules — into the modern PROFIBUS network, making their data accessible to SCADA dashboards and MES reporting systems without hardware replacement.

For sites undergoing digital transformation, the ET 200M platform with the IM153-1 interface module supports isochronous mode operation, enabling time-synchronized data acquisition across multiple distributed stations. This is critical for motion control applications and high-speed packaging lines where microsecond-level timing consistency determines product quality. Combined with PROFIBUS DP V1 acyclic communication, the 6ES7153-1AA02-0XB0 also supports parameter assignment and diagnostic data exchange with intelligent field devices such as SINAMICS G120 variable speed drives and SITRANS flow transmitters, enabling predictive maintenance workflows without additional gateway hardware.

Remote monitoring and alarm management are further enhanced through the module’s integrated diagnostic capabilities. The IM153-1 reports station-level faults — including module removal, short-circuit conditions, and communication interruptions — directly to the PROFIBUS master, which can then trigger alarm notifications in the WinCC SCADA system or forward events to a cloud-based analytics platform via an IE/PB Link PN IO gateway. This end-to-end diagnostic transparency reduces mean time to repair (MTTR) and supports the continuous improvement cycles demanded by Industry 4.0 initiatives.

System expansion is equally straightforward: additional ET 200M racks with 6ES7153-1AA02-0XB0 interface modules can be added to the PROFIBUS segment as production capacity grows, without modifying the existing network infrastructure or reprogramming the PLC master beyond adding the new slave configuration in STEP 7 or TIA Portal.

Industrial Connectivity FAQ

Q1: What is the maximum communication speed supported by the 6ES7153-1AA02-0XB0, and does it affect real-time performance?
The IM153-1 supports PROFIBUS DP baud rates from 9.6 kbit/s up to 12 Mbit/s. At 12 Mbit/s, the cyclic bus cycle time for a typical ET 200M station with 8 signal modules is well under 1 ms, making it fully suitable for time-critical process control and high-speed I/O applications. Baud rate is automatically detected from the PROFIBUS master configuration.

Q2: Is the 6ES7153-1AA02-0XB0 compatible with both S7-300 and S7-400 PLC systems, and can it be configured in TIA Portal?
Yes. The 6ES7153-1AA02-0XB0 is compatible with any PROFIBUS DP V0/V1 master, including Siemens S7-300 and S7-400 CPUs. It can be configured using both the classic SIMATIC STEP 7 (v5.x) hardware configuration tool and the modern TIA Portal engineering framework, ensuring backward compatibility with existing projects while supporting migration to newer platforms.

Q3: How does the module handle network interruptions, and what diagnostic information is available to the SCADA system?
The 6ES7153-1AA02-0XB0 provides comprehensive station diagnostics via PROFIBUS DP V1 acyclic services. In the event of a communication fault, module failure, or power loss, the IM153-1 immediately signals the PROFIBUS master with a diagnostic interrupt, which can be mapped to alarm tags in WinCC or any OPC-compatible SCADA platform. The module also supports substitute value behavior, allowing output modules to hold last values or switch to safe states during a bus interruption.
